Traditional Search Tools
- The land registry, for proptech companies. Free in most markets, authoritative on ownership, and it will not tell you who runs the software.
- LinkedIn Sales Navigator. Still the best single source for who works where, and the filters are good. It will not tell you who decides, and it charges per seat.
- Apollo, Cognism or a contact database. Instant coverage at the price of accuracy. Titles go stale fast, and a database that has not seen a company in eight months will confidently give you someone who left.
- Asking your champion. In an active deal this beats every tool listed here and costs one sentence in an email.
- Read the team page and LinkedIn. Most companies under 200 people publish their leadership. Ten minutes on the team page and the LinkedIn people tab gets you a map that is better than anything you can buy.
